 From February 5th to 28th, 2017, at Me-taw-ya (No. 1205) temple in the Bagan Archaeological Site in Myanmar, the experiments with restoration materials and techniques were carried out in order to establish restoration methods for outer wall of brick temples, mainly aiming at protecting mural paintings from rain leakage. The previous surveys raised the issues to be resolved: the selection of appropriate restoration materials and methods considering aesthetic appearance of the monuments. Repeated discussion with the staff members of the Bagan Branch, Department of Archaeology and National Museums, Ministry of Religious Affairs and Culture of Myanmar, resulted in a meaningful exchange of ideas about concrete restoration methods. On the other hand, explained in detail by local experts, a study was conducted to get the information about the changes of techniques and iconography, related to mural paintings which are the principal subject of this project.
 During the field work on site, a series of significant damage was detected to the temple structure, caused by the earthquake measuring M6.8 that struck central Myanmar on August 24th, 2016. Consequently, the remedial intervention was taken on the damaged areas, partially rescheduling the first planning. In the Bagan Archaeological Site, obviously rain leakage is the crucial cause of deterioration of the brick temples and mural paintings which decorate their inside. Lashing belts were employed to reinforce the structure, along with nets and waterproof sheets to prevent collapses and water penetration, taking into account the approaching rainy season.
 The results of chemical analysis of various materials used during the construction period will provide the criteria for revising the restoration methods introduced in the past and for studying the compatibility between new and old materials. Also, a plan will be made with local experts for new restoration methods adapted to the current situation of the Bagan Archaeological Site.
